Shocking images show the moment Border Patrol agents thwarted a human smuggling operation in Texas, where they found 33 migrants crammed into a U-Haul in near-100-degree heat. The US Customs and Border Protection agents were alerted about 10 p.m. June 10 to suspicious activity related to a possible human-smuggling scheme near a McDonald’s restaurant in Van Horn, the agency said. They approached two vehicles, a Dodge Journey and the U-Haul box truck, and discovered “33 people who were close to perishing due to excessive heat and lack of fresh air in temperatures still hovering near 100 degrees.”

The FBI improperly used warrantless search powers against U.S. citizens more than 278,000 times in the year ending November 2021, according to an unsealed Foreign Intelligence Surveillance Court (FISC) filing. U.S. citizens covered in that improper effort included people involved in the Capitol riot on Jan. 6, 2021; George Floyd protesters during the summer of 2020; and donors to a failed congressional candidate, the filing said. ... The court filing, which spanned 127 pages, was unsealed Friday by the FISC,...
